My name is Dan Tunstall, I was born profoundly deaf. Tennis has provided an amazing journey for me, from developing skills and confidence as a younger person to traveling the world competing for Great Britain Deaf Tennis making life long friendships along the way.


I would love for others to benefit from similar opportunities and this is the motivation behind Blue Sky Tennis Foundation. The Blue Sky Tennis Foundation is a non-profit community interest company (CIC). All the profits generated from our activities are reinvested back into the community to support disability tennis projects.

My tennis experience includes:


  • 20-plus years as a professional tennis coach
  • Ex-member of the National Deaf Tennis Squad - 20 years
  • Multiple National Deaf Tennis Champion
  • Two times Deaflympics bronze medalist - Mixed Doubles
  • Former Scotland Junior National training squad
  • Scottish Disability Player of the Year award

Signing 4 Tennis - 3 to 4 years old

The course focuses on building tennis skills and having fun learning simple sign language. The sessions combine the physical exercise of tennis with themes, colours, visuals, and imagination.

All the money will be reinvested back into the community.



Signing 4 Tennis - Family

A great opportunity for any families to get together and have a go at learning simple sign language and playing tennis too. We run these courses during half-terms and summer holidays.
